Home Excel - Downloads / Areas Restritas Excel VBA - Maiusculas Minuscula Propria

Excel VBA - Maiusculas Minuscula Propria

  • - Acesso Livre
  • Documentos

    Ordenar por : Nome | Data | Acessos [ Descendente ]

    vba maiusculas eventos change e selectionchange vba maiusculas eventos change e selectionchange

    popular!
    Adicionado em: 01/02/2011
    Modificado em: 05/02/2011
    Tamanho: Vazio
    Downloads: 746

    Saberexcel - o site das macros

    Macros e procedimentos do Aplicativo Microsoft Excel VBA,
    insere letras maiúsculas ao digitar na coluna(A) e também ao selecionar a coluna(B).
    São dois exemplos de procedimentos Evento Worksheet_Change(Digitar) e Evento Worksheet_Selection_Change(Selecionar)

    exemplo de planilha com os dois procedimentos
    ao selecionar(coluna(D)) a macro irá percorrer todas as células usadas,
    e preencherá com letras maiúsculas todos os ítens da coluna e o outro procedimento é digitar,
    tornam maiusculas as letras ao digitar(Coluna(A)).

    Espero que o exemplo possa ajudá-los.
    Fiquem com Deus, E_Marcondes

    Private Sub Worksheet_SelectionChange(ByVal Target As Range)
    Dim vCelulas As Range
    Dim vUltimaLinha As Long, i As Long

    Set vCelulas = Application.Intersect(Target, Columns(4))

    If vCelulas Is Nothing Then Exit Sub

    vUltimaLinha = Saber1.Range("D" & Rows.Count).End(xlUp).Row
    For i = 1 To vUltimaLinha
    Saber1.Range("D" & i) = UCase$(Saber1.Range("D" & i))
    Next i
    [F3] = "EXECUTE A MACRO NOVAMENTE, INSERIR DADOS PARA O TESTE!"
    End Sub


    'Letras maiúsculas ao digitar na coluna(1) A
    Private Sub Worksheet_Change(ByVal Target As Range)
    Dim vCelulas As Range
    Set vCelulas = Application.Intersect(Target, Columns(1))
    If Not vCelulas Is Nothing Then
    Target = UCase$(Target)
    End If
    End Sub

    Aqui inserí uma macro para auxiliar no teste.
    observe que esse código é bem interessante eu uso muito esse tipo de programação,
    faço referenciando o nome da folha de código da folha de Planilha e não pela folha folha de planilha diretamente.
    porque, se o usuário mudar o nome da folha de planilha não ocorrerá erro. Fiz uma imagem explicando na folha de planilha
    e também esta no topo é so clicar na imagem
    .

    Esse tipo de programação esta dispostos em nossos módulos
    COMO FAZER - programação Microsoft Excel VBA - Saberexcel

    Sub copiar_teste()
    Saber2.[C1].Copy Saber1.[D2:D100]
    End Sub




    Aprenda tudo sobre o Aplicativo Microsoft Excel VBA (Visual Basic Application),
    sozinho, com baixo custo, praticando com os produtos didáticos SaberExcel

    Página 2 de 2

    PROMOÇÃO DIDÁTICOS SABEREXCEL



    Adquira já o Acesso Imediato
    à Area de Membros

    Compra Grantida --- Entrega Imediata

    Aprenda Excel VBA com Simplicidade de 
    códigos e Eficácia, Escrevendo Menos e
    Fazendo Mais.

    '-------------------------------------'
    Entrega Imediata:
    +  500 Video Aulas MS Excel VBA
    +  35.000 Planilhas Excel e VBA
    +  Coleção 25.000 Macros MS Excel VBA
    +  141 Planilhas Instruções Loops
    +  341 Planilhas WorksheetFunctions(VBA)
    +    04 Módulos Como Fazer Excel VBA
    +  Curso Completo MS Excel VBA
    +  Planilhas Inteligentes


    Pesquisa Google SaberExcel

    Publicidade Google

    <script type="text/javascript"><!--

    google_ad_client = "ca-pub-2317234650173689";

    /* retangulo 336 x 280 */

    google_ad_slot = "0315083363";

    google_ad_width = 336;

    google_ad_height = 280;

    //-->

    </script>

    <script type="text/javascript"

    src="http://pagead2.googlesyndication.com/pagead/show_ads.js">

    </script>

    Publicidade

    RSFirewallProtected


    Google Associados

    Depoimentos

    Expedito ,gostaria de parabenizar ,pelo bom atendimento e pela atenção que você teve comigo. As suas planilhas são mesmos fantásticas. Obrigado,e que Deus te abençoes....

    Cirano Bispo
    22 December 2012
    Excelente material, tem me ajudado muito, eu recomdendo. parabéns!...

    Ana L. Menezes - Porto Alegre/RS
    Porto Alegre-RS
    05 September 2010

    Adicione Saberexcel Favoritos

     
     

    Aprenda tudo sobre o Aplicativo Microsoft Excel VBA

    Aprenda tudo sobre o Aplicativo Microsoft Excel VBA(Visual Basic Application), sozinho, com baixo custo, praticando com os produtos didáticos Saberexcel,


       Sobre as WorksheetFunctions Funções de Planilhas que retornam valores do VBA